While the photos are duplicates, the entries into the gallery are not. Each photo has a different post id, so it looks like the submit button was clicked twice or the page was refreshed. Not sure what caused the problem, but the problem with deleting one of the photos, is that they are named the same. So while it will remove that entry, it will also remove the photo from the server. Hence the "not found". I will see if there is a setting to force each photo to have a unique name.
